IG Design Group plc (LON:IGR - Get Free Report) passed below its 200-day moving average during trading on Monday . The stock has a 200-day moving average of GBX 132.82 ($1.67) and traded as low as GBX 60 ($0.76). IG Design Group shares last traded at GBX 61.29 ($0.77), with a volume of 183,988 shares trading hands.

IG Design Group Stock Performance

The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 35.81, a quick ratio of 0.85 and a current ratio of 1.88. The company has a market cap of £59.67 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of 2.06 and a beta of 1.08. The firm's 50-day moving average price is GBX 93.79 and its 200 day moving average price is GBX 129.83.

About IG Design Group

(Get Free Report)

IG Design Group plc, the largest consumer gift packaging business in the world, is a designer, innovator and manufacturer of products that help people celebrate life's special occasions. Design Group works with more than 11,000 customers in over 80 countries throughout the UK, Europe, Australia and the USA. Its products are found in over 210,000 retail outlets, including several of the world's biggest retailers, for example Walmart, Target, Amazon, Costco, Lidl and Aldi.
